The devastation from the tornado amounted to million which best identifies the preposition and the object of the preposition in the sentence

Answers

In this sentence we can identify a prepositional phrase “from the tornado” which in this case acts as an adjective since it is modifying the noun “devastation”. Within the prepositional phrase, the preposition is the word “from” and the object of that preposition is the noun “tornado”.

Prepositional phrases are a group of words that consist of two parts: a preposition and an object. They can function as adjectives when modifying nouns, as in this example, or they can also function as adverbs when modifying a verb, adjective or another adverb.

the company make caps and charges $6 per cap plus $25 shipping fee. Leslie has a budget of $1,000. What is the greatest number of caps she can order

Answers

Final answer:

By considering the cost per cap and the shipping fee, we determine that with her $1,000 budget, Leslie can purchase a maximum of 162 caps.

Explanation:

In order to find the maximum number of caps Leslie can buy, we need to consider both the cost of the caps plus the shipping fee. The total cost is made up by the $6 per cap and a one-time $25 shipping fee.

Leslie's total budget is $1000. Subtract the $25 shipping fee from her budget: $1000 - $25 = $975.

Now, divide this $975 by the price of one cap, $6. $975 ÷ $6 = 162.5

However, Leslie can't buy a fraction of a cap. So, Leslie can buy a maximum of 162 caps with her budget.

Ye that oppose independence now ye know not what ye do; ye are opening a door to eternal tyranny by keeping vacant the seat of government. What is the rhetorical technique in this quote

Answers

Answer: Hyperbole

A hyperbole is an exaggeration that is not meant to be taken literally. It is usually used to make a persuasive point or to add emphasis. In this case, "opening a door to eternal tyranny" is an example of an exaggeration of this type. While it is likely that tyranny will not be eternal (the country itself will not be eternal), its purpose is to emphasize the risk of keeping the seat of governent vacant.
